我想知道如何在C / C++ / Java中将DFA实现为链接列表。

最佳答案

由于每个州都可以有多个分支,因此您可能需要多个链接列表。这意味着,每个状态都有n个链表的数组。因此它更像是带有循环的树形结构,而不是简单的链表。

关于java - 将DFA实现为链接列表的算法,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/5548939/

10-11 18:48